The increase in the reserves is principally a result of outlining additional resources and the upgrading of resources into reserves. The updated reserves and resources are as at December 31, 2003 and include the 15.1 million tonnes of ore expected to be mined in 2004. An updated mine plan incorporating these new reserves and resources has been prepared which is expected to result in life of mine copper production increasing by approximately 60.8 million pounds to 2.0 billion pounds and production being extended to 2016. An additional 68 million pounds of recoverable copper contained in the base for the dynamic heap leach pads is expected to be processed at the end of the minelife. Drilling at Quebrada Blanca is ongoing and the results of the 2004 program will be reported when a new reserve and resource calculation is completed in the second half of 2005. The Quebrada Blanca Mine is an open pit copper mine located in northern Chile which is owned 76.5% by and operated by Aur.
